Fighter comparison
Joshua Van vs Tatsuro Taira: key matchup signals
Green cells mark the stronger side for each measurable stat. Lower is better for strikes absorbed and age; higher is better for output, wrestling volume, defense, and reach.
| Signal | Joshua Van | Tatsuro Taira |
|---|---|---|
| Record | 16-2 | 18-1 |
| Recent form | W-W-W-W-W | W-W-L-W-W |
| Style | Kickboxing / Orthodox |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u / Orthodox |
| Strikes landed/min | 8.84 | 2.94 |
| Strikes absorbed/min | 6.39 | 2.44 |
| Takedown avg | 0.84 | 3.12 |
| Takedown defense | 81% | 45% |
| Age | 24 | 26 |
| Height | 5'5" / 165.1 cm | 5'7" / 170.2 cm |
| Reach | 65" / 165.1 cm | 70" / 177.8 cm |
| Weight | 125 lb / 56.7 kg | 125 lb / 56.7 kg |
Deeper matchup context
Recent form, damage, activity and schedule notes
A few extra signals to help you read the matchup beyond the headline stats: who has been active, who has been taking damage, and whether recent results came against a tougher or softer slate.
Recent results: Joshua Van is 5-0 over the recent sample; Tatsuro Taira is 4-1 over the recent sample. Joshua Van comes in on a 5-fight winning streak. Tatsuro Taira comes in on a 2-fight winning streak.
Time since last fight: Joshua Van 142 days; Tatsuro Taira 142 days. A quick turnaround can mean sharpness or accumulated wear, while a longer break can mean rest or rust.
Tatsuro Taira has the cleaner recent significant strikes absorbed profile (136 vs 297 for Joshua Van). Tatsuro Taira has the cleaner head strikes absorbed profile (20.11 vs 52.6 for Joshua Van).
Tatsuro Taira projects as the fighter more likely to push grappling pressure, which can change how much of the fight plays out at range.
Tatsuro Taira appears to have faced the tougher recent schedule, while Joshua Van's results may need a little more context. A tougher schedule can make recent losses look less alarming; a softer one can make streaks look cleaner than they really are.
Value read
Why FightAlpha leans Joshua Van
FightAlpha looks for prices that appear better than the matchup profile suggests. Value read does not mean most likely winner. It means the tested price looks better than the matchup profile suggests.
FightAlpha leans Joshua Van because the matchup shows the better takedown-defense number (81% versus 45%), and the higher listed striking output (8.84 significant strikes per minute versus 2.94). It is a practical pricing read, not a claim that every major matchup signal points one way.
This is still thin enough to respect the other side. Tatsuro Taira's higher takedown volume and Tatsuro Taira's cleaner listed significant-strike absorption keep Tatsuro Taira live, which is why this stays a value read rather than a comfort pick.
